The Opportunity:

  • Inspect and determine acceptability of custom fabricated mechanical parts and electrical assemblies (PCBAs and cables) using industry-appropriate methods and standards (e.g. IPC-A-610, JSTD-001, MIL-STD, etc.), measuring dimensions and examining functionality.

  • Able to use engineering drawings or process documentation to perform inspections.  Execute first article inspections of newly released designs.

  • Perform incoming, in-process, final and pre-ship inspections in manufacturing and/or shipping ensuring product conformance to internal and external standards.   Ensure the integrity of the end-item-data-package (EIDP) for delivered hardware.

  • Record inspection results by completing reports, summarizing results, and adding data into the quality management system database; Communicate inspection results and offer continual improvement suggestions

  • Generate nonconformance reports and perform minor dispositioning for reworks or scrap.

  • Execute process audits in the production or inspection areas.

  • Identify opportunities for process improvements to improve overall quality

  • Other duties as assigned by your direct supervisor

Qualifications:

  • 3+ years of relevant experience in electrical, mechanical, or electro-mech inspection for an electronics manufacturer; working in the aerospace & defense industry

  • Previous experience with satellites or other flight hardware a plus

  • Experience inspecting mechanical and electrical (PCBAs, cables, etc..) items

  • Experience inspecting optical parts (lenses, mirrors, prisms) a plus

  • Able to use standard measurement and inspection tools including pin gauges, calipers, visual inspection system, microscope, etc.

  • Ability to obtain certifications to J-STD 001, IPC-610, and IPC-620

  • Knowledge of ESD S20.20 and generally accepted good practice for ESD control
